Choosing the Right Exhaust Fan for Your Cigar Room

A good cigar room needs clean air. Smoke hangs heavy in the air. An exhaust fan pulls that smoke out. This guide helps you pick the best fan.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ping, look for these important things. They make a big difference in how well the fan works.

  • CFM Rating (Cubic Feet per Minute): This tells you how much air the fan moves. Higher CFM means faster air cleaning. For a standard cigar room, aim for at least 100-150 CFM. Larger rooms need much more power.
  • Noise Level (Sone or dB): Cigar smoking is relaxing. A loud fan ruins the mood. Look for fans rated under 2.0 Sones or 50 decibels (dB). Quiet operation is key for enjoyment.
  • Ducting Size: Fans connect to ducts that take the air outside. Make sure the fan’s duct opening (usually 4, 6, or 8 inches) matches your existing ductwork.
  • Backdraft Damper: This is a small flap. It closes when the fan is off. It stops cold air from coming back into your room.
Important Materials

The fan’s build quality matters for how long it lasts.

Most good fans use strong metal for the housing. This keeps the motor safe. Look for durable plastic or metal blades. Plastic blades are often lighter and quieter. Metal parts resist vibration better.

The motor is the heart of the fan. Look for motors that are permanently lubricated. This means you do not have to oil them later. Quality motors run cooler and last longer.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

What makes a fan great or just okay?

Quality Boosters:
  • Ball Bearings: Fans with ball bearings spin smoother and quieter than sleeve bearings. They handle longer running times better.
  • Energy Efficiency: Look for Energy Star rated fans. They move a lot of air without using much electricity.
  • Easy Cleaning Access: You will need to clean dust off the fan over time. Fans with removable grilles are much easier to maintain.
Quality Reducers:
  • Cheap Plastic Housings: These often vibrate more, causing noise. They might crack over time.
  • Low RPM (Revolutions Per Minute): A slow motor struggles to pull thick cigar smoke effectively.
  • Unbalanced Blades: If the blades are not balanced, the fan wobbles. Wobbling creates loud humming sounds.
User Experience and Use Cases

How does the fan fit into your smoking routine?

The best user experience involves setting it and forgetting it. Some modern fans offer humidity sensors. These turn the fan on automatically when humidity rises (like when you light a cigar). This is very convenient.

Use Case 1: The Dedicated Humidor Room. If you keep valuable cigars here, consistent air quality is vital. You need a high CFM, continuous-duty fan. You should run it for a while after you finish smoking.

Use Case 2: The Casual Lounge. If you just smoke occasionally, a powerful but quiet fan that turns on with a light switch works well. You need fast smoke removal when guests are present.

Remember to place the fan high on the wall or ceiling. Smoke rises. The fan pulls the smoke toward the ceiling and pushes it out of the room.


Top 10 FAQs About Cigar Room Exhaust Fans

Q: How often should I run the exhaust fan?

A: You should run the fan during the entire time you smoke. It is best to run it for 15 to 30 minutes after you finish. This clears out lingering odors.

Q: Can I use a regular bathroom fan?

A: You can, but a dedicated cigar fan is better. Bathroom fans usually have lower CFM and are not designed to handle smoke particles long-term. Cigar fans are built for higher airflow demands.

Q: What is the ideal CFM for a small 10×10 foot room?

A: For a small room, aim for at least 150 CFM. Calculate the room volume (Length x Width x Height). You want to exchange the air in the room about 10 to 15 times per hour.

Q: Do I need to vent the fan outside?

A: Yes, absolutely. Exhaust fans must vent air to the outside, not into the attic or another room. Venting inside just moves the smoke somewhere else.

Q: How do I measure the noise level?

A: Noise is measured in Sones or Decibels (dB). Lower numbers mean quieter operation. Most people prefer fans under 2.0 Sones for a relaxing environment.

Q: What is the difference between an inline fan and a wall-mount fan?

A: A wall-mount fan is installed directly into the wall. An inline fan sits inside the ductwork, often in the attic. Inline fans are usually quieter because the motor is further away from the room.

Q: Is professional installation necessary?

A: If you are replacing an existing fan, it might be simple. If you need new ductwork cut through a wall or roof, hire a professional. Proper venting prevents moisture issues.

Q: Will the fan remove all cigar smell?

A: A good fan removes most airborne smoke quickly. It will not remove smell absorbed by furniture or fabrics. Air filtration (like carbon filters) can help with residual odors.

Q: How large should the ductwork be?

A: The duct size should match the fan outlet size, usually 6 inches for good performance. Using a smaller duct than recommended will strain the motor and reduce airflow.

Q: How often should I clean the exhaust fan?

A: Clean the grille and visible blades every three to six months. If you smoke heavily, check it more often. Dust buildup reduces the fan’s efficiency.
